U.S. South is Home to $1.25 Billion in Refining Project Completions this Year

Industrial Info is tracking $1.25 billion in active Petroleum Refining projects in the Southwest and Southeast regions that are set to be completed in the second half of 2018

Researched by Industrial Info Resources (Sugar Land, Texas)--The U.S. South has been the prime destination for the Petroleum Refining Industry for generations, and the current quarter has a variety of projects that indicate the breadth and depth of refining in the region. Industrial Info is tracking $1.25 billion in active Petroleum Refining projects in the Southwest and Southeast regions that are set to be completed in the second half of 2018, although almost all of the capital projects are in Texas.

The highest-valued project is Exxon Mobil Corporation's (NYSE:XOM) (Irving, Texas) $450 million gasoline hydrotreater addition at its refinery in Beaumont, Texas. Construction of the 40,000-barrel-per-day (BBL/d) unit began in the second half of 2016, with Bechtel Group (San Francisco, California) providing engineering and construction services.

The Beaumont Refinery processes 365,000 BBL/d of crude oil and produces 2.8 billion gallons of gasoline annually. The hydrotreater is intended to comply with the U.S. government's Tier 3 gasoline requirements, which mandate the sulfur content of gasoline to be reduced from 30 parts per million (ppm) to 10 ppm. MMEX Resources Corporation (Fort Stockton, Texas) began construction late last year on the $50 million first phase of a crude oil refinery in Fort Stockton. The project, which is the initial phase of a planned, $1 billion refinery complex, features a 10,000-BBL/d crude distillation unit that will produce mid-range diesel to be used for non-transportation purposes. Earlier this month, MMEX announced it would add a solar farm to power the facility, with excess power sold into the electricity grid. For more information, see Industrial Info's project report.

The Texas Gulf Coast is home of a wide range of refinery additions and upgrades that are under construction and set to wrap up in the coming months. The largest in terms of investment value is Targa Resources Corporation's (NYSE:TGRP) (Houston) $115 million addition of a condensate splitter at its storage and marine terminal facility in Channelview. The 35,000-BBL/d splitter will produce naphtha, kerosene, jet fuel and liquefied petroleum gas. Earlier this summer, Targa signed KP Engineering LP (Tyler, Texas) to design and build the splitter and a related tank farm. For more information, see Industrial Info's project report.

Flint Hills Resources Limited Partnership, a subsidiary of Koch Industries Incorporated (Wichita, Kansas), has a series of upgrades and additions underway at its West Refinery in Corpus Christi, Texas:
  • $50 million hydrotreater conversion, which will switch the 53,000-BBL/d gas oil hydrotreater to a distillate hydrotreater; see project report
  • $50 million continuous catalytic reformer upgrade, which will enhance the 58,000-BBL/d unit; see project report
  • $50 million in offsite utilities additions; see project report
  • $40 million addition of a saturated gas unit, to recover propane and heavier hydrocarbons from refinery streams; see project report
  • $20 million naphtha hydrotreater upgrade, which will enhance the 50,000-BBL/d unit; see project report
Outside Texas, most of the refining projects are related to upgrades or maintenance. Delek Group Limited (Herzlia, Israel) is preparing for $20 million in Tier 3-related upgrades to its refinery in El Dorado, Arkansas, which includes constructing a selective hydrogenation unit (SHU) that would increase its hydrotreating capacity from 8,000 to 11,200 BBL/d, while Marathon Petroleum Corporation (NYSE:MPC) (Findlay, Ohio) expects to finish a $10 million wastewater treatment plant upgrade at its refinery in Garyville, Louisiana, which includes the addition of a 25,000- to 30,000-gallons stainless steel tank. Industrial Info is tracking $294 million worth of maintenance-related projects set to kick off in the Southwest and Southeast in the second half of the year, including one in Alabama, one in Mississippi and two in Oklahoma.
